Hornady ELD Match bullets in .22 Cal (.224) and 75 grains are component projectiles designed for precision target reloading and match use. These bullets feature Hornady’s Heat Shield polymer tip intended to resist aerodynamic heating and maintain tip geometry during flight. The AMP jacket surrounds a lead core and the G1 ballistic coefficient is listed as 0.467. Each box contains 100 bullets for reloading sessions and match preparation.

Hornady documents BCs with Doppler radar and provides design features intended to improve bullet-to-bullet and lot-to-lot consistency for competitive and precision shooters. These component bullets are suitable for reloaders building ammunition for precision practice and match applications where consistent external ballistics and repeatable performance are priorities.
